Kahoot! is a game-based online quiz maker that uses colorful visuals and gamification elements to boost engagement. It offers quizzes with multiple-choice questions, as well as “type answer” questions wherein participants will have to type in their answers to show a deeper understanding of a certain topic. Quizzes can be answered by a group of “players” all at the same time...
